Stage on C!!!

killua -  
bestkiller92 Messages postés 118 Statut Membre -
Salut,

Un prophesseur ma donner un exercice,ce dernier et de: lire un tableau entier!!
Et afficher les nombres paires.
Ahh qeul STAGE on été avec un professeur-langage C.
:D
J'ai besoin de votre aide:

int i;
int tab[] = {3, 4, 5, 6, 7, 8, 9, 10};

for(i = 0; i < 8; i++)
if(!(tab[i] & 1)) printf("%d\n", tab[i]);

if(!(tab[i] % 2)) -> paire

corige moi ce si SVP

je travaille mantenant avec ->> Code::Block & Dev-c++

Le prof ma dit qu'il faut d'abord LA LECTURE /(METRE UNE FONCTION DE LA LECTURE D'UN VECTEUR)
@+

10 réponses

sfarida Messages postés 5 Statut Membre 3
 
bonjour ,
essai de voir le lien suivant
https://www.commentcamarche.net/contents/120-langage-c-les-tableaux
bon courage
0
killua
 
Merci bcp Farida
@+
0
marie pink angel Messages postés 96 Statut Membre 4
 
slt,essay le code suivant(j espère q ce n'est pas trop tard):

int i;
int tab[8];
//la lecture
for(i=0;i<8;i++)
{
printf("donner un entier\n");
scanf("%d",&tab[i]);
}

//parité

for(i=0;i<8;i++)
{if(tab[i]%2==0)
printf("%d est pair",tab[i]);
else printf("%d est impair",tab[i]);
}
0
killua
 
Merci
marie pink angel,
@+
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
killua
 
un autre Exercice c'est le dernier pour ce Stage
Lire un tableau ~ Lire un nombre ,
Chercher et ce qur le nombre et dans le tableau.
0
tinoeldorados
 
Cherche un peu !!

arce que la c'est quand meme simplisime pour quelqu'un qui fait un "stage on c"
0
PeterPeterPeter Messages postés 202 Date d'inscription   Statut Membre Dernière intervention   30
 
#include <stdio.h>

void to_seek(int seek_it, int *tab, int len)
{
  int i;

  for (i = 0; i < len; i++)
    {
      if (tab[i] == seek_it)
        printf("La valeur a ete trouve dans le tableau, GG !\n");
    }
}

int main()
{
  int tab[] = {3, 4, 5, 6, 7, 8, 9, 10};
  to_seek(20, tab, 8);
  return (0);
}


Bien sûr tu peux rajouter un petit flag pour dire que la valeur n'a pas été trouvé :)
0
killua
 
voila mon Proggrame :
#include <stdio.h>
#include <stdlib.h>
#include<conio.h>

void Erreur (char *texte)
{
printf ("\n\n %s",texte);
getch();
exit(1);
}

void fivecteur (int n)
{
int*i;
i=(int*)malloc(n*sizeof(int));
if(i==NULL) //if(tab=fivecteur(n));
//lire (n,tab); else
Erreur("pb d'allocation de memoire");
}

void Creer (int n,int*tab)
{
int i;
for (i=0;i<n;i++)
printf("tapper les elements du tableau \n");
scanf("%d",&tab[i]);
}

void afficher (int n,int*tab)
{
int i;
for (i=0;i<n;i++)
if (tab[i]%2==0)
printf("%d est pair",tab[i]);
else printf("%d est impair",tab[i]);
}
Merci
0
PeterPeterPeter Messages postés 202 Date d'inscription   Statut Membre Dernière intervention   30
 
et donc ? Tu veux quoi ?
0
bestkiller92 Messages postés 118 Statut Membre 4
 
c'est qui ton professeur, si t'en a un c'est que t'es a un truc genre université donc... on est pas sencé te filer les reponses
0